Re: Personal Ad-Hoc network?

T04 also doesn't ban Ethernet networks. Bring an FRC battery with a 4-8 plug router and you're in business. When it gets low, swap it out for one in the pits. Have 2 batteries dedicated solely to this so that they never see the competition field and you're good.

Obviously, if you're trying to do scouting from a tablet, netbook, Intel Ultrabook or most any Apple product, this won't work.
